Muscle Electrostimulation Therapy

Description

This lecture introduces the MotionMaker device for lower limb rehabilitation, combining mobilization and electrostimulation therapy. It explains the interaction between the device and the user, the spinal cord functions, and the closed-loop muscle electrostimulation. The presentation covers the proof of concept with knee orthosis, the parameters of the electrostimulation controller, and the progress of voluntary and electrically induced forces. It also discusses the importance of parallel kinematics and presents upcoming products like the Lambda Health System. The lecture concludes with examples of other rehabilitation technologies like Lokomat, Reo Ambulator, and Kineassist, emphasizing the closed-loop functional electrical stimulation for gait training in paraplegic patients.
